About Me



I am a professional Full Time Martial Arts School owner and operator dedicated to bringing the benefits of martial arts training to my community. I run 2 schools in the Essex County Region with another being a franchised location (3 total).

I am currently working on helping other martial arts school owner increase their retention and motivation of adult and Black Belt students.

I have been involved in the martial arts field for over 25 years, with 22 years of on the floor teaching experience. My 2 son's and I started our school, Art Mason's Peaceful Warriors' Martial Arts Institute in March 2000.

I have been involved in many different martial arts organizations and federations and have held office in most of these. Recently I founded The Canadian Martial Arts Teachers Association (CMATA) to help raise the standards of martial arts instruction in Canada.
